Bolivia Protests: Cities brace for more demonstrations

Protests in Bolivia are intensifying after President Evo Morales declared victory in a recent election. Morales says he has enough votes to avoid a run-off against his main rival. But his opponents are accusing him of manipulating the result. Manuel Rueda has more from Bolivia's capital. #BoliviaElections2019 #EvoMorales #BoliviaProtests
